Wikipedia
transportation system
A transport network, or transportation network, is a network or graph in geographic space, describing an infrastructure that permits and constrains movement or flow. Examples include but are not limited to road networks, railways, air routes, pipelines, aqueducts, and power lines. The digital representation of these networks, and the methods for their analysis, is a core part of spatial analysis, geographic information systems, public utilities, and transport engineering. Network analysis is an application of the theories and algorithms of graph theory and is a form of proximity analysis.
ChatGPT
transportation system
A transportation system refers to a network or infrastructure that facilitates the movement of people, goods, or vehicles from one place to another. This includes various modes of transport such as roadways, railways, airways, waterways, pipelines, and sometimes cable or space networks that are interconnected and coordinated to ensure smooth and efficient transport. The system also includes terminals such as airports, train stations, bus stations, seaports, and other facilities like traffic signals, signs, and services like maintenance, operations, and management.
Dictionary of Military and Associated Terms
transportation system
All the land, water, and air routes and transportation assets engaged in the movement of US forces and their supplies across the range of military operations, involving both mature and immature theaters and at the strategic, operational, and tactical levels of war.
